CZH142011
CZH142011 is a late-maturing, white-grain, high-yielding, drought-tolerant maize hybrid that is resistant to rust, GLS, TLB, Ear rots, and MSV, bred for food use in tropical, rainfed, dry/wet mid-altitude and transition ecologies in southern Africa and similar agroecologies. CZH15098Q
CZH15098Q is a high-yielding, early-maturing, nutritious maize hybrid with enhanced protein content, white grain, that is drought- and acid soil-tolerant, NUE, and resistant to rust and TLB, bred for food/feed use in tropical, rainfed, dry/wet mid-altitude and lowland ecologies in southern Africa and similar agroecologies.
